Dimensions Of The Tyre And Rim

It's crucial to remember that the tyre's size matches the rim you need to install it on. A too-small tire for the car's trim will lower the sidewall's level, negatively affecting how the vehicle handles.

The first three numbers of the tyre mark, such as P197/40/R15/V, indicate the width of a particular car tyre, which is 197 millimeters. For traction, tyre width is crucial. It's more secure to drive, particularly on wet streets on rainy days, with a broader tyre since it has more connection with the road.

Speed Rating

The last character of a tyre's mark designates its speed rating (for example, the P197/40R15/V mark has a V speed rating). The speed indicated by this character will get listed on the speed chart. A higher speed rating indicates better traction and breaking strength. Also, it entails less robust treads, though. As a result, if you often drive fast, you should obtain tyres that can handle moving faster and change them more routinely.

HOW TYRES ASSIST A VEHICLE

Examine the tyres the next moment you get in the car. You'll see that they could be more perfectly spherical. The base has a flat area where the tyre contacts the street. The flat area described here got known as the contact patch.

Suppose you were looking at a vehicle through a glass street; you might determine the size of the contact patch. You might also get a rough prediction of the vehicle's weight by measuring the area of the contact patches on each tyre. Yet, adding them together, and multiplying the total by the tyre pressure.
